应用软件和系统软件是计算机系统中两种非常重要的软件类型,它们在功能、目的和设计上有着明显的区别。
1. 功能和目标:
- 应用软件:应用软件是为了解决特定问题或满足特定需求而设计的软件。例如,办公软件(如Microsoft Office)、图像处理软件(如Adobe Photoshop)、游戏软件等。应用软件通常具有特定的用户界面和操作方式,以满足用户的需求。
- 系统软件:系统软件是用于管理和控制计算机硬件和软件资源的软件。它为操作系统和其他应用程序提供支持,确保计算机能够正常运行。系统软件包括操作系统(如Windows、Linux)、驱动程序(如显卡驱动程序、声卡驱动程序)、数据库管理系统(如MySQL、Oracle)等。
2. 设计和开发:
- 应用软件:应用软件通常由专业的软件开发人员根据用户需求进行设计和开发。这些人员需要具备相关的专业知识和技能,以确保软件的质量和性能。
- 系统软件:系统软件的开发通常由专业的系统工程师或团队负责。他们需要具备广泛的技术知识和经验,以确保系统的稳定性和安全性。
3. 更新和维护:
- 应用软件:应用软件的更新和维护通常由软件开发人员或公司负责。他们需要根据用户反馈和市场需求对软件进行改进和优化。
- 系统软件:系统软件的更新和维护通常由系统管理员或IT部门负责。他们需要确保系统的正常运行,并及时修复可能出现的问题。
4. 用户体验:
- 应用软件:应用软件的用户体验取决于其设计、功能和易用性。一个好的应用软件应该能够为用户提供便捷、高效的服务,满足用户的需求。
- 系统软件:系统软件的用户体验取决于其稳定性、安全性和兼容性。一个好的系统软件应该能够为用户提供稳定、安全和可靠的服务。
总之,应用软件和系统软件在功能、目标、设计和维护等方面存在明显的区别。应用软件专注于解决特定问题或满足特定需求,而系统软件则关注于管理和控制计算机硬件和软件资源。两者相辅相成,共同构成了计算机系统的完整架构。